1. I find evidence of sychronicity in life all the time. I feel like it is present more often when we can let go and let life guide us more than to have a tunnel focused approach. I traveled the world through most of my twenties and felt like synchronicity would find me everyday. One example: When I traveled to Argentina to study aerial dancing in Buenos Aires, I got overwhelmed by the city as soon as I arrived and felt as if I might have made the wrong travel choice. I found myself wishing that I could study circus arts in nature rather than a city environment. I then met a man at a dance jam who was heading out on a camping trip in the mountains with a few friends and he asked if I wanted to meet them out there. The next day I left in search of mountain air and calmer surroundings and arrived that night in the town he had told me about.. Their car broke down on the way to the mountian town so they never arrived. A day later I saw a poster for an aerial dance troop doing a performance in town. I went to see the show, met the women in the troop and a day later found myself living, training and performing with them for the next three months. Synchronistic!

1. I have been attracted to studying Chinese Medicine for a long time. As it stands I am an Herbalist, Occupational and Sports Injury Bodyworker, Nutritionist, and Yoga Therapist and have a successful practice both in Oakland and Fairfax. Chinese Medicine feels like it will round out my skill set and give me a new set of tools to better aid people in healing. It has been extremely useful to me in my healing journey and at times has been the only system that actually worked for me. In my practice currently, I use a technique called NeuroKinetic Therapy which uses applied kinesiology to uncover muscle inhibition patterns. I then release the muscle which is over compensating and help my client strengthen the muscles that are inhibited. It's an incredible technique! I am excited to be able to add needling in to my sessions and let the energy do what it would take my hands most of the session to do. I am also curious to look into how the blockages in the meridian system could be affecting the inhibition patterns that I am finding.
